CHICAGO Praising Governor Pat Quinns many years of fighting for the everyday people of Illinois, U.S. Rep. Danny K. Davis joined a group of elected officials representing Chicagos West Side Monday to announce their endorsement of Governor Quinn.

I am pleased to join with 14 additional elected officials from the greater west area of Chicago to fully endorse, unequivocally and without a doubt, for election Governor Pat Quinn, Congressman Davis (D-Illinois) said during a news conference at the 37th Ward Democratic Committee Office in Chicago. Pat is solid and is a rock, and will stand for the people of Illinois like a rock.

I want to thank my neighbors here, the people of the West Side, said Governor Quinn, who has lived in the Galewood neighborhood on Chicagos West Side for more than 25 years. I am committed to the West Side of Chicago, and to every side of Illinois, and to getting our economy back on track. Im going to keep on working until we get our state back where it ought to be.

Chicago Ald. Emma Mitts said she supports Governor Quinn because she believes it is time for unity, in the Democratic Party and throughout the state of Illinois. Weve had enough of the divisions that have separated us for so long and hindered us from the service we want to provide for our community, Mitts said. Thats why we are here.

Cook County Commissioner Earlean Collins stressed Governor Quinns lifelong dedication to reform. His commitment is to restore the confidence of the people in the integrity of our state government, she said. Hes doing that, and hes doing it in the right way; hes out talking and walking with everyday people.

Pat Quinn is a peoples person, added Ald. Walter Burnett Jr. Pat Quinn is a fighter for the people. Hes been fighting for the people for many years, and we support him 100 percent. We need to support him and keep him in place.

I know that he will continue to look out for the welfare of senior citizens, said former Cook County Board President Bobbie Steele. I also support him for the sake of the interest that he has in education.

Were happy that the Governor understands our needs on the West Side of Chicago, said State Sen. Kimberly Lightford (D-Maywood.) Its a great opportunity to have him serve with us.

The full list of West Side officials who joined in endorsing Governor Quinn on Monday includes:

U.S. Rep. Danny Davis (D-Illinois)
State Sen. Rickey Hendon (D-Chicago)
State Sen. Kimberly Lightford (D-Maywood)
State Rep. Annazette Collins (D-Chicago)
State Rep. Karen Yarbrough (D-Maywood)
Democratic Committeewoman Darlena Williams-Burnett (7th Congressional District)
Former Cook County Board President Bobbie Steele
Cook County Recorder of Deeds Eugene Moore
Cook County Commissioner Earlean Collins
Cook County Commissioner Robert Steele
Chicago Ald. Walter Burnett Jr. (D-27th Ward)
Chicago Ald. Sharon Denise-Dixon (D-24th Ward)
Chicago Ald. Emma Mitts (D-37th Ward)
Chicago Ald. Ed Smith (D-28th Ward)
Commissioner Barbara McGowan, Metropolitan Water Reclamation District of Greater Chicago
Commissioner Patricia Horton, Metropolitan Water Reclamation District of Greater Chicago
